Three Southern Netherlands goblets
18th century
Of white tint, comprising: a pijpesteeltje or drawn trumpet goblet on conical foot; two Liège façon de Venise wine goblets, the funnel bowls blown into a spirally checkered pattern, above a balustroid lobed stem, on folded conical feet
The pijpesteeltje 20.4 cm. high, the pair 15 cm. high (3)

拍品专文

Dutch glass dealers, such as Cornelis Lemaïtre from the Hague, Palmer and co. from Amsterdam or Steven van Os of Rotterdam, bought pijpesteeltjes at the Sébastien Zoude glassworks in Namur, around 1762.
